Teacher Persona

November 7, 2024November 5, 2024 by David Labaree, posted in Featured, Teaching

This post is a reflection on one particular component of the practice of teaching — the need for each teacher to construct an authentic and effective teacher persona.   In the first part of the post, I draw on a section from chapter five of my book, Someone Has to Fail.  In the second part, I explore the … Continue reading Teacher Persona
